Overview

A Finish Carpenter, also known as a Trim Carpenter, specializes in the final decorative and aesthetic elements of interior and exterior spaces, ensuring a clean, polished, and high-end result.

Rough Carpentry / Metal Stud Framing:

  • Framing and Layout: Measure, cut, and install metal stud framing systems for walls, ceilings, soffits, and openings.
  • Blueprint Reading: Interpret architectural and structural drawings to guide layout and execution.
  • Drywall Prep: Frame openings for mechanical, electrical, and plumbing systems; assist in drywall installation when needed.
  • Tool Operation: Use hand and power tools including screw guns, saws, laser levels, and fasteners safely and effectively.
  • Safety: Follow all construction safety procedures and PPE requirements.
  • Team Collaboration: Coordinate with other trades and carpenters to maintain productivity and sequencing.

Responsibilities

  • Installation: Install baseboards, crown molding, wainscoting, window and door casing, stair railings, and prehung doors (wood and hollow metal).
  • Measurement and Cutting: Measure, cut, and fit trim and millwork with precision to ensure proper alignment and finish.
  • Woodwork Fabrication: Construct and install custom cabinetry, shelving, and other storage or display elements.
  • Blueprint Interpretation: Read and interpret construction drawings and design plans to ensure proper execution of finishes.
  • Problem-Solving: Make on-site adjustments for fit, finish, and alignment, and resolve layout or design issues as needed.
  • Collaboration: Work closely with foremen, project managers, and fellow trades to coordinate workflow and meet project goals.
  • Safety: Maintain a clean, hazard-free work area and adhere to jobsite safety protocols.
